The angle between the vectors (i+j) and (j+k) is
Options
(a) 90⁰
(b) 60⁰
(c) 30⁰
(d) 45⁰
Correct Answer:
60⁰
Explanation:
A = i + j, B = j + k
A . B = |A| |B| cos θ
where θ is the angle between two vectors A and B.
.·. A.B = (i + j).(j + k) = 1
|A| = √(1² + 1²) = √2,
|B| = √(1² + 1²) = √2
.·. cos θ = A.B / |A| |B| = 1/(√2×√2) = 1/2
θ = cos⁻¹ (1/2) = 60⁰
